Android расширяемая сетка кнопок - PullRequest
0 голосов
/ 12 октября 2011

Итак, в моем приложении у меня есть сетка кнопок.Каждый из них установлен на addView(closedVies), а затем removeView(openView), если он был отображен.Представления, которые я добавляю, содержат несколько флажков, и на каждом флажке я также буду устанавливать onClickListener.

У меня все работает по-своему, но есть ли более простой или эффективный способ, которым это можно сделать?

За флажками будет фон, который будет подключаться к той кнопке, которая его открыла.Я понял, что просто еще не реализовал.

Флажки в линейном формате определены в XML

С мобильного телефона Samsung

Вот в основном то, что это будет выглядетькак:

enter image description here

1 Ответ

0 голосов
/ 12 октября 2011

Есть пара проектов от Romain Guy.Есть проект с именем PhotoStream, который использует GridLayout.Это похоже на LinearLayout, но мы указываем число для строк и столбцов.Таким образом, дочерние элементы этого макета автоматически размечаются как сетка.Это хорошая альтернатива тому, что вы уже сделали.

Вот ссылка на проект. .Это ссылка для gridlayout .Я рекомендую вам проверить проект и взглянуть на него.

...